dummy load
dummy load n (Electrical Engineering) a resistive component that absorbs all the output power of an electrical generator or radio transmitter in order to simulate working conditions for test purposes dummy load
dummy load[′dəm·ē ‚lōd] (electronics) A dissipative device used at the end of a transmission line or waveguide to convert transmitted energy into heat, so that essentially no energy is radiated outward or reflected back to its source. |
